[BNX2]: Re-structure the 2.5G Serdes code.

Add some common procedures to handle enabling and disabling 2.5G.

Add some missing code to resolve flow control.

Add SUPPORTED_2500baseX_Full and ADVERTISED_2500baseX_Full in
ethtool.h.

Please don't sneak in ethtool userspace API changes like this.  NAK.

The normal procedure for doing something like this is to create a 
separate patch and post it on netdev.  HOPEFULLY with the associated 
change to the ethtool(8) utility, to keep it in sync with the kernel. 
Otherwise, adding the above definition is useless to most users.  See 
http://sf.net/projects/gkernel/ or 
git://git.kernel.org/pub/scm/network/ethtool/ethtool.git for ethtool 
source code.

I ACK the changes to bnx2 outside of this, though.
